Planning Aid Wales is a value-based charity established to enable informed, fair, and meaningful participation in planning, place planning, and placemaking from people and communities in Wales. We help people understand what decisions are being made, how and when they can influence them, and what constraints exist within the planning system, while working to improve how that system listens to and involves communities.

This guide is about ‘Strategic Development Plans’, a new form of plan in Wales that will be produced in four regions (North Wales, Mid Wales, Southwest Wales and Southeast Wales).
This guide is designed for community and town councils, community groups and individuals wanting to understand and respond to Strategic Development Plan consultations.
